At a certain temperature, the number density of charge carriers in a semiconductor is n . When an electric field is applied to it, the charge carriers drift with an average speed v . If the temperature of the semiconductor is raised.

Options

  1. An will increase but v will decrease
  2. Bn will decrease but v will increase
  3. CBoth n and v will increase
  4. DBoth n and v will decrease

Correct answer

A. n will increase but v will decrease

Step-by-step solution

On raising the temperature of the semiconductor, covalent bonds start breaking up and thus more charge carriers release. This will increase the value of n and as a result the rate of collision of charge carriers will increase. This will decrease the drift speed v .
